af120d403ed56646c67d8ad8299c5779f5a6cb12
[mono.git] / mcs / tools / Makefile
1 thisdir = tools
2
3 net_4_5_dirs := \
4         al              \
5         linker          \
6         tuner           \
7         culevel         \
8         genxs           \
9         mkbundle        \
10         monop           \
11         mono-service    \
12         mono-xsd        \
13         resgen          \
14         gacutil         \
15         wsdl            \
16         xbuild          \
17         csharp          \
18         corcompare      \
19         mono-api-html \
20         compiler-tester \
21         mono-xmltool    \
22         mono-shlib-cop  \
23         sgen            \
24         mconfig         \
25         installutil     \
26         nunitreport     \
27         pdb2mdb         \
28         sqlsharp        \
29         sqlmetal        \
30         svcutil         \
31         ictool          \
32         disco           \
33         soapsuds        \
34         browsercaps-updater     \
35         cil-strip       \
36         macpack         \
37         dtd2rng         \
38         dtd2xsd         \
39         mdoc            \
40         mod             \
41         installvst      \
42         lc              \
43         mono-configuration-crypto \
44         ccrewrite       \
45         cccheck         \
46         security        \
47         mdbrebase       \
48         ikdasm          \
49         mono-symbolicate        \
50         linker-analyzer \
51         btls
52
53 build_SUBDIRS = gacutil security culevel cil-stringreplacer commoncryptogenerator
54 net_4_5_SUBDIRS = gacutil
55 net_4_5_PARALLEL_SUBDIRS = $(net_4_5_dirs)
56
57 SUBDIRS = $(build_SUBDIRS) $(net_4_5_dirs)
58
59 include ../build/rules.make
60
61 DISTFILES = \
62         assemblies.xml                  \
63         mono-win32-setup-dark.bmp       \
64         mono-win32-setup-light.bmp      \
65         mono-win32-setup.nsi            \
66         scan-tests.pl                   \
67         tinderbox/smtp.c                \
68         tinderbox/tinderbox.sh          \
69         removecomments.sh
70
71 test-local csproj-local run-test-local run-test-ondotnet-local all-local install-local uninstall-local doc-update-local:
72         @:
73
74 dist-local: dist-default
75
76 clean-local:
77         rm -f *.exe *.dll *.pdb cormissing.xml